ACCESSING THE WEB'S DATA: A GUIDE TO WEB SCRAPING

Accessing the Web's Data: A Guide to Web Scraping

Accessing the Web's Data: A Guide to Web Scraping

Blog Article

The web is a vast and ever-growing repository of information. From scraping this data, you can uncover valuable insights for decision making. Web scraping involves automatically retrieving data from websites. This guide will walk you through the process of web scraping, emphasizing key concepts and tools to get you started.

  • To begin with, you'll need to understand the legal implications of web scraping. Respect website terms of service and policies to ensure ethical data collection.
  • Next, choose a web scraping tool that suits your needs. Popular options encompass libraries like BeautifulSoup for Python or Scrapy for more complex projects.
  • In conclusion, practice and refine your scraping techniques. Experiment with different tools and strategies to enhance your data extraction process.

Unlocking Web Scraping Techniques for Data Extraction

In today's data-driven world, the ability to efficiently assemble information from the web is essential. Web scraping techniques offer a powerful method to automate this process, enabling you to utilize valuable insights hidden within webpages. Mastering these techniques involves understanding yourself with various tools and approaches, as well as adhering to ethical considerations. From pinpointing the target data to structuring it for analysis, this article will guide you through the key steps of effective web scraping.

Employing programming languages like Python and libraries such as BeautifulSoup and Scrapy can enhance your scraping efforts. These tools provide functions for navigating websites, extracting HTML content, and transforming the extracted data into a usable format.

  • Utilize robots.txt protocol to respect website rules and avoid oversaturating their servers.
  • copyright to ethical guidelines and terms of service to ensure responsible web scraping practices.
  • Harness data validation techniques to guarantee the accuracy and consistency of your extracted information.

Unleashing Data From HTML to Insights: Navigating the World of Web Scraping

Web scraping has revolutionized the way we interact with information online. By harvesting data from websites, developers can gain valuable knowledge that powers decision-making and innovation. If your goal is to|To monitor competitor pricing, compile customer reviews, or retrieve market trends, web scraping provides a powerful tool to unlock the hidden potential of the web.

  • Leveraging HTML and programming languages, web scrapers can crawl websites, interpret their structure, and extract specific data points. This gathered information can then be interpreted to produce actionable reports.
  • Nevertheless, web scraping requires a comprehensive understanding of both HTML structure and ethical guidelines.

Navigating the world of web scraping involves an careful selection of appropriate tools, deployment strategies, and observance to ethical standards.

Ethical Considerations in Web Scraping: Best Practices and Guidelines Fundamental Principles

Web scraping, while a powerful tool for data acquisition, presents a complex web of ethical dilemmas. It's crucial/Developers must/Practitioners should adhere to strict guidelines to ensure responsible and ethical/moral/respectful data harvesting practices. First and foremost/, Begin with/, Importantly, respect the website's terms of service and robots.txt file, which outline permissible scraping activities. Furthermore/Also/Additionally, be mindful of the potential impact your scraping actions may have on server load and resource consumption. Avoid excessive requests to prevent overloading websites and respecting/preserving/honoring their infrastructure.

  • Prioritize obtaining explicit consent from website owners before scraping their data, whenever possible.
  • {Implement/Utilize/Deploy rate limiting techniques to distribute your scraping requests evenly over time, minimizing the impact on target servers.
  • Always identify/attribute/credit your source when using scraped data in any subsequent analysis or publication.

Moreover/,Additionally/,Furthermore, adhere to all applicable privacy laws and regulations. Refrain from/Avoid/Steer clear of collecting personally identifiable information (PII) unless you have a legitimate reason and explicit consent.

Tap into Your Data: Building The Own Web Scraper: A Step-by-Step Tutorial

Dive into the world of web scraping and gather valuable data from websites with your own custom scraper. This tutorial will guide you through a straightforward process, breaking it down into manageable steps. First, you'll need to choose the right tools, such as JavaScript, along with libraries like Scrapy. Then, you'll here learn how to identify and target specific elements on a website using HTML selectors. Next, we'll explore techniques for traversing websites and handling dynamic content. Finally, you'll put it all together by building your own scraper that can fetch and process data efficiently. Get ready to unlock the power of web scraping!

  • Dive into the fundamentals of web scraping concepts
  • Learn essential tools and libraries for your scraper
  • Retrieve data from websites using HTML selectors
  • Handle dynamic content for comprehensive data collection
  • Create a fully functional web scraper to analyze your desired data

Unleashing the Strength of Web Scraping: Applications & Practical Examples

Web extraction has emerged as a powerful tool for extracting valuable data from websites. By automatically retrieving content, web scraping enables businesses and individuals to process vast amounts of digital information for diverse purposes.

  • , for instance, e-commerce companies can use web scraping to survey competitor pricing and product offerings.
  • Market research firms can leverage web scraping to gather customer reviews and sentiment data.
  • Real estate agents can scrape property listings from various websites to generate comprehensive market reports.

Furthermore, web scraping can be used for educational purposes, such as collecting news articles for sentiment analysis or retrieving scientific data from research papers.

Report this page